• Button Bracelet •
• Materials •
30 in. length - Beadalon 49 Strand bright .015 in. stringing wire (JW10T-0)
1 - 22mm Clear A/B shank button*
20 - 11/0 Clear A/B seed beads (A)*
72 - 8/0 Clear A/B seed beads (B)*
16 - 6mm Clear A/B round flower beads (C)*
28 - 10mmx5mm Clear A/B tear drop beads (D)*
1 - 13mm Round silver two strand clasp*
8 - 2mm Size #1 Crimp beads, silver plated (JFC1S-1.5G)
4 - Clamshell bead tips, silver plated (302B-003)
Designed By Carole Rodgers
 
• Instructions •
Notes:
Finished Length: 7 in.
Note: In the instructions, the different beads are referenced as A, B, C, and D, as noted in the materials list.
1. Cut wire in half. Set one piece aside.

2. Slip wire through the shank of the button and center. You will have two wire ends.

3. Refer to Figure 1. On each wire pick up 1 A, 1 B, 1 A, 1 B, 1 A, 1 B and 1 A.

4. On one wire pick up 1 D bead. Pass second wire through it from the opposite direction and pull wires snug making a loop.

5. On each wire pick up 1 B, 1 D and 1 B.

6. On one wire pick up 1 C. Pass other wire through it from the opposite direction and pull snug. See Figure 1.

7. Continue repeating Steps 5 and 6 six more times. You may do more or fewer patterns depending on the length required.

8. When you finish the last pattern for this side, pick up 1 B and 1 A on one wire.

9. Refer to Figure 2. Pick up 1 crimp bead, 1 clamshell bead tip from bottom up and 1 crimp bead.

10. Skip the last crimp bead and pass wire back through clamshell, crimp bead and about ½ in. of beading. Pull up wire snugly.
11. Mash crimp bead around both wires. Trim beading wire close to beads. Close clamshell.

12. Repeat Steps 8-11 for other wire.

13. Repeat Steps 2-11 for second wire.
